Output 24ba3b2135606141e33c83581466171aa64bfcd730626a570bc735e26ed1877f:21

value
49934695
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9558dd7e4438497c2620a0a8036c1fb809600349 OP_EQUALVERIFY OP_CHECKSIG
address
1Ecg93eUvMTb1ArPGTiFrEXbe8onDCuzWZ
transaction
24ba3b2135606141e33c83581466171aa64bfcd730626a570bc735e26ed1877f